Output 3b25c95c49bfecd063535f078644817f3d72b04f37f204265c01b08a8c46117e:0

value
753243
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1466a4e52aa1cab6159a0cf3ee9065a0ef0abbbf OP_EQUAL
address
33YtQDetEvXMcr4EBLEtzz2tmFvGqwrqXV
transaction
3b25c95c49bfecd063535f078644817f3d72b04f37f204265c01b08a8c46117e
confirmations
284288
spent
true